小型锂-亚硫酰氯电池的质量法研究

摘    要:利用分析天平对ER13150小型Li-SOCl2电池在贮存中的质量变化进行了连续测定和详细研究,发现室温下电池质量变化可以分成两类:一类平均质量减少44mg,电池确有SOCl2的泄漏;另一类质量减少在2mg以内,提高温度,泄漏相应增加。可见质量的降低是由SOCl2逸出造成的,但它不构成电池失效的主要原因。泄漏主要是由于电池的陶瓷密封有缺陷,其中陶瓷绝缘子与不锈钢的密封连接界面处的孔隙是一个重要原因。

Abstract:The weight variations of small Li SOCl 2 cells during storage were continuously measured and researched by analytical balance.It can be divided into two cases.Firstly,the average weight was decreased by 44mg,whereas the SOCl 2 gas leakage occurred.Secondly,the weight reduced was less than 2mg.With the raising of temperature,the gas leakage would be increased.So the reduction in weight was caused by SOCl 2 leakage,but it was not the main reason of failure.The gas leakage was mainly caused by the seam between ceramic insulator and stainless steel.
